The reason why it is not working is because you removed the container of
the renderer from the DOM.
Therefore, you will have to set its container again... Basically it is
rendering somewhere in a detached DOM element.

You can do that, or simply use CSS to hide that DOM element.

> I have a vtk renderer in a ParaViewWeb application. I create it and then
> attach it to a container for display using the setContainer() method.
>
>                 this.renderers.push(VtkRenderer.newInstance({
>                   client: this.model.pvwClient,
>                   viewId: result,
>                 }) );
>                 this.renderers[this.renderers.length - 1].setContainer(
>                   document.getElementById(container));
>
> This renders fine, and I can see the <div> I created and the <canvas>
> inside it that appears to be the vtkRenderer.
>
> When I render the container invisible (through the click of a user button)
> in the render function of its container, it disappears obediently, but when
> I make it visible again, the canvas inside my container is missing. Not
> zero size, just not present. I tried explicitly calling the render() method
> of the vtkRenderer object, but that doesn't seem to do anything.
>
> Here's what I'm doing:
>
>         <button onClick={()=>{
>           this.rendererTwoVisible = !this.rendererTwoVisible;
>           if (this.rendererTwoVisible) this.renderers[1].render(); //
> Doesn't do anything.
>         }}>
>    ...
>         { this.rendererTwoVisible ? (
>           <div style={{display: 'table-cell',
>                        width: '50%',
>                       }}>
>             <MyControlPanel model={this.model}
>
>  view={this.renderers[1]?this.renderers[1].getViewId():""}
>             />
>             <div id="renderContainerTwo"
>                  style={{position: 'relative',
>                              height: '80vh',
>                              resize: 'both',
>                              overflow: 'hidden',
>                              zIndex: '10',
>                         }}
>             />
>           </div>
>         ) : null }
>
> I feel like there is a render method I should be calling directly
> somewhere, but can't figure out what or where that should be. Any
> suggestions welcome,
